As businesses in Shenzhen transition back to physical offices following the pandemic, it’s essential to rethink and reconfigure your workspace to meet new standards of safety and functionality. Here are seven crucial strategies for transforming your office space to align with current health guidelines and future needs:
1. Reimagine Your Office Layout
Begin by re-evaluating and adjusting your office layout to ensure it adheres to updated health protocols. The goal is to create an environment where employees can work comfortably while maintaining social distance. Consider repositioning desks and rearranging furniture to accommodate these new requirements and make the most of your available space.
2. Facilitate Safe Distancing
To support effective social distancing within your Shenzhen office, modify the arrangement of workstations and common areas. Implementing clear guidelines for movement and interaction can help prevent unnecessary contact. Incorporate signage and floor markers to guide employees and maintain a safe distance between workstations.
3. Enhance Cleaning and Hygiene Measures
Increased cleanliness is now a fundamental aspect of office design. Ensure that your office includes enhanced cleaning protocols, especially in high-touch areas such as meeting rooms and shared facilities. Provide hand sanitizing stations and regular cleaning schedules to maintain a sanitary environment and promote employee well-being.
4. Adopt Contactless Solutions
Reducing physical contact remains a priority in the post-pandemic office. Integrate contactless technologies, such as automatic doors and touchless dispensers, to minimize direct interaction with surfaces. These updates can improve safety and streamline daily operations, making your office more efficient and hygienic.
5. Install Protective Barriers
Consider incorporating protective barriers, such as acrylic shields, in areas where employees frequently interact. These barriers can be placed at reception desks, in meeting rooms, and between workstations to provide an additional layer of protection while maintaining visibility and communication.
6. Reintroduce Private Workspaces
The trend of open office plans has shifted, with a renewed focus on private work areas. Reintegrate cubicles or modular workstations to offer employees a more secluded and secure work environment. This approach helps balance the need for privacy with the benefits of collaborative spaces.
7. Combine Modern and Practical Elements
Blend traditional office elements with contemporary design features to create a functional and aesthetically pleasing workspace. Use a combination of cubicles, open areas, and protective barriers to foster both collaboration and individual focus. This hybrid approach can enhance the overall experience for your Shenzhen office employees.
